Top Attractions

The Map of India with Himalayas is home to some of the country’s most iconic landmarks and tourist attractions. The Taj Mahal in Agra is a must-visit for anyone traveling to India, as is the Red Fort in Delhi. Other popular attractions include the Amber Fort in Jaipur, the Golden Temple in Amritsar, and the Hawa Mahal in Rajasthan.

Outdoor Adventures

The Map of India with Himalayas is a paradise for outdoor enthusiasts. Whether you’re into trekking, hiking, or camping, there are plenty of opportunities to explore the stunning natural beauty of the region. Some popular outdoor activities include trekking in the Himalayas, paragliding in Bir Billing, and white water rafting in Rishikesh.

Historical Landmarks

The region is steeped in history, and there are plenty of landmarks to explore. The Qutub Minar in Delhi is a UNESCO World Heritage Site that dates back to the 12th century. The Amer Fort in Jaipur is another impressive monument that’s worth a visit.

Natural Wonders

The Map of India with Himalayas is home to some of the country’s most breathtaking natural wonders. The Valley of Flowers National Park in Uttarakhand is a stunning alpine valley that’s filled with colorful flowers in the summer months. The Pangong Tso Lake in Ladakh is a picturesque lake that’s surrounded by snow-capped mountains.

Historical Sites

The region is home to a rich history, and there are plenty of historical sites to explore. The Chittorgarh Fort in Rajasthan is a UNESCO World Heritage Site that dates back to the 7th century. The Leh Palace in Ladakh is another impressive monument that’s worth a visit.

Biking Routes

If you’re looking for a unique and exciting way to explore the region, there are plenty of biking routes available. The Manali to Leh Highway is a popular route that takes you through the stunning landscapes of the Himalayas. The Golden Triangle Route in Delhi, Agra, and Jaipur is another popular option.
